If by 'cool' you mean how hot it gets, both of those laptops have similar temps, though from what I've seen, the NP2096 runs a little hotter. The NP2096 has much better battery life though (since HP hasn't released a battery that sticks out yet).
Quality-wise, they both seem to have their share of issues, though the dv5t probably has a few more...
The dv5t is definitely cheaper right now, so it all depends how important these things are to you. -

My Sager came in, and I'm loving it. There were a few hangups with the Intel Turbo memory dashboard, but those have ironed themselves out, and now everything is running perfectly.
I have noticed distinct time improvements when I pin an app to the Turbo memory (I have 4 GB). Something small like Firefox goes from .5 seconds to instantaneous in opening, haha. But the difference is mainly in slightly larger programs, like OpenOffice or iTunes. Those, the difference is quite clearly cut by a few seconds in loading time.
I know some people think it's useless, but in lieu of an affordable SSD, I love the ability to pin pretty much everything I need to it. I just put WoW on the machine, so I'm looking forward to see what happens when I pin that to the memory! -
